Best Snowboarding Places in Japan for 2025
1. Niseko (Hokkaido)
Niseko stays the crown jewel of Japanese snowboarding. With four interconnected resorts—Grand Hirafu, Niseko Village, Annupuri, and Hanazono—Niseko gives an incredible selection of runs, in depth backcountry access, and among the best nightlife scenes in Japan’s snow regions. In 2025, new carry expansions and terrain updates are predicted to enhance access to off-piste zones.
two. Hakuba Valley (Nagano Prefecture)
A previous host in the Winter Olympics, Hakuba features ten exclusive ski places, making it suitable for many who like range. From deep powder bowls to tree runs and park features, Hakuba caters to all kinds. The realm can also be noted for its spectacular mountain landscapes and proximity to classic Japanese towns.

4. Myoko Kogen
Typically overlooked, Myoko is getting attractiveness for its quiet slopes and deep snow. It's a paradise for freeriders on the lookout for all-natural terrain and fewer commercialization. The latest investments are bringing much more consideration to Myoko, with new guided backcountry products and services launching in 2025.
Making It Come about
Finest Time to Go: January and February provide by far the most responsible snowfall and perfect riding situations.
Journey Setting up: Japan's transportation procedure is among the best on the planet. Main airports in Tokyo and Sapporo link simply to resorts by means of bullet trains and shuttle buses. Reserving your accommodations and raise passes ahead of time is crucial in the course of peak period.
What to Pack: Deliver powder-certain gear, particularly when you propose to examine off-piste. Avalanche basic safety gear and appropriate outerwear are should-haves for severe backcountry riders.
